MPI is a directory of C programs which illustrate the use of MPI, the Message Passing Interface.. MPI allows a user to write a program in a familiar language, such as C, C++, FORTRAN, or Python, and carry out a computation in parallel on an arbitrary number of cooperating computers.

1724

May 30, 2015 MPI programs are done as C/C++ projects with build/compilation for MPI pre- configured in Eclipse-PTP. Programs here will be C projects. Select 

C MPI Torque Tutorial - TSP Introduction The example shown here demonstrates the use of the Torque Scheduler for the purpose of running a C/MPI program. Knowledge of C is assumed. Code is also given for the C program shown here as well as the accompanying makefile and shellscript. in the title, there is very little C code in the text-- most is pseudocode.

C mpi

  1. Bostadsrätt kalmar priser
  2. Licensnyckel windows 7
  3. Gul postlåda
  4. My business gods business
  5. Vilken kanal går morran och tobias på

This can also be done using conda: ( mpi-intro ) $ conda install -c conda-forge compilers ( mpi-intro ) $ conda install -c conda-forge mpich Se hela listan på mpitutorial.com MPI Technology becomes Gigant. MPI Teknik AB is now part of Gigant AB and our solutions will become part of a greater whole offer for the modern industrial workplace. For information about our products or CAD support, contact our expert below. Link to our CAD support . C-MPI can be used as an MPI library. In this mode, the user allocates some number of DHT nodes and DHT clients.

To compile mpi code when the modules are loaded, a number of wrapper scripts are available. So to compile C code use the mpicc command for parallel code 

C: MPI_Comm_size (MPI_Comm comm, int *size). Page 28  Using MPI (MPICH) in C programs on our cluster. Kate Cowles. 22S:295 High Performance Computing Seminar, Oct. 4, 2007.

C mpi

Kalorier: 357 •Kolhydrater: 5 g •Fett: 1 g •Protein: 85 g. 357. MPI. sp스포츠, 30 g. Kalorier: 110 •Kolhydrater: 1 g •Fett: 1 g •Protein: 26 g. 110. Mpi. Real Nutrition 

Environment Management Routines. Exercise 1. Point to Point Communication Routines. General Concepts. MPI Message Passing Routine Arguments. Blocking Message Passing Routines.

Author: Blaise Barney, Lawrence Livermore National Laboratory, UCRL-MI-133316. Table of Contents. Abstract · What is MPI ? You can also program in C++, and call MPI's C interface, of course. Calling MPI using more than one of its Fortran,.
Gubbabackens förskola instagram

C mpi

Open MPI v4.0.5 man page: MPI_SEND(3) Table of Contents. Name MPI_Send - Performs a standard-mode blocking send.. Syntax C Syntax #include int MPI_Send(const void *buf, int count, MPI_Datatype datatype, int dest, int tag, MPI_Comm comm) Fortran Syntax C version.

Create a script. This repository provides a simple script, test_mpi.c, which runs on several CPU cores spanning several compute nodes. test_mpi.c #include #include int main(int argc, char** argv) { MPI_Init(NULL, NULL); // initialize MPI environment int world_size; // number of processes MPI_Comm_size(MPI_COMM_WORLD, … MPI media team 029 894 0328; Report exotic pests/diseases 0800 80 99 66; Report illegal fishing activity 0800 47 62 24; Food safety helpline 0800 00 83 33; Email info@mpi.govt.nz; General enquiries – overseas line +64 4 830 1574; See more contact details /***** * Matrix Multiplication Program using MPI. * * Viraj Brian Wijesuriya - University of Colombo School of Computing, Sri Lanka. * * Works with any type of two matrixes [A], [B] which could be multiplied to produce a matrix [c].
Entreprenadingenjor jobb








Se hela listan på mpitutorial.com

We are the Max Planck Institute of Molecular Cell Biology and Genetics (MPI- CBG). We do pioneering basic research. 500 curiosity-driven scientists from over   12 May 2018 This command can be used to compile and link MPI programs written in C++. It provides the options and any special libraries that are needed to  18 Jan 2019 TuckerMPI: A Parallel C++/MPI Software Package for Large-scale Data Compression via the Tucker Tensor Decomposition. Authors:Grey Ballard,  Parallel Programming in C With Mpi Openm: Quinn: Amazon.se: Books.


Spontan pneumothorax behandling

Message Passing Interface (MPI) is a standardized and portable message-passing standard designed by a group of researchers from academia and industry to function on a wide variety of parallel computing architectures.The standard defines the syntax and semantics of a core of library routines useful to a wide range of users writing portable message-passing programs in C, C++, and Fortran.

For example, if the process wishes to send one integer to another, it would use a count of one and a datatype of MPI_INT. The other elementary MPI datatypes are listed below with their equivalent C datatypes. Low level MPI bindings in Chapel. The MPI module wraps this submodule to provide a higher level API. For documentation of the routines in this modules, please refer to your MPI documentation. proc MPI_Init (argc, argv) ¶ proc MPI_Init_thread (argc, argv, required: c_int, ref provided: c_int): c_int¶ proc MPI_Query_thread (ref provided: c_int): c_int¶ proc MPI_Ibarrier (comm: MPI_Comm, ref In MPI_Gather, only the root process needs to have a valid receive buffer.All other calling processes can pass NULL for recv_data.Also, don’t forget that the recv_count parameter is the count of elements received per process, not the total summation of counts from all processes.This can often confuse beginning MPI programmers.

219000 (1292/mån*) · Yamarin 74 C Yamaha, ME 370 STI, 165hk · 2009. Kabin · 549000 (3238/mån*) · Quicksilver 705 Active Mercruiser, 4,3 MPI, 220hk · 2012.

Purpose: We assessed the effects of the COVID-19 pandemic on myocardial perfusion imaging (MPI) for ischemic heart disease during the lockdown imposed  Dimension, 15-15x2,5. Gänga, Invändig. Utförande, Halvkoppling. Ytbehandling, Mässing. Tryck, 10 bar. Material, AZH-mässing.

34.8K views.